Recipient: 2006 William Hume-Rothery Award

The William Hume-Rothery Award recognizes outstanding scholarly contributions to the science of alloys and includes an invitation to the recipient to be the honored lecturer at the William Hume-Rothery Memorial Symposium during the TMS Annual Meeting.

Recipient William A. Oates

Recipient PhotoLecture Title: Entropies of Formation and Mixing in Alloys

Biography: William A. Oates is the Honorary Visiting Professor at the Institute for Materials Research at the University of Salford in the United Kingdom. He spent nearly 35 years of his career at The University of Newcastle in Australia, and has been a Fellow at the Institute of Metals, Mining and Materials in London since 1978.

Dr. Oates’ interests recently are in developing a higher order approximation which is suitable for multicomponent alloys and in the thermodynamic modeling of intermetallic compounds.
